Job description

As a Through-Hole Lead at Rocket EMS, you will provide hands-on leadership to the through-hole assembly team, coordinating daily work assignments, supporting production schedules, and ensuring assemblies meet IPC-A-610 Class 2 and 3 workmanship standards. You’ll train operators, troubleshoot assembly and soldering issues, and work closely with engineering, quality, and production leadership to maintain consistent quality and efficient workflow. This role requires strong technical skills, attention to detail, and the ability to guide a team in a fast-paced electronics manufacturing environment.

Responsibilities
  • Coordinate daily through-hole production activities, assigning work based on production priorities, employee qualifications, and available resources.
  • Review MPIs, assembly drawings, ECOs, BOMs, and customer requirements; ensure operators use current, approved build documentation.
  • Lead and support component preparation, hand insertion, hand soldering, wave soldering, and selective soldering operations.
  • Verify component identification, polarity, orientation, placement, and workmanship throughout the assembly process.
  • Confirm equipment setups and process settings follow approved instructions; coordinate first-article verification and required approvals before production proceeds.
  • Monitor work in process, output, and schedule progress; communicate material shortages, equipment problems, staffing needs, and production delays to the Supervisor.
  • Provide hands-on troubleshooting for assembly and soldering defects; contain affected work and **escalate** recurring or unresolved issues to Engineering, Quality, or the Supervisor.
  • Perform and support authorized rework and solder touch-up in accordance with approved procedures.
  • Train and coach operators on assembly methods, soldering techniques, equipment operation, workmanship requirements, and safe handling practices.
  • Verify completion of production records, traceability requirements, first-article documentation, and in-process inspection forms.
  • Communicate clear shift pass-downs covering job status, priorities, quality concerns, and unresolved issues.
  • Reinforce safety, ESD, applicable MSD handling, housekeeping, and 5S requirements.
  • Work with Engineering and Quality to identify defect trends and improve processes, reducing rework and production interruptions.
  • Support other assembly or rework areas as directed by the Supervisor, Engineer, or Manager.
